Nuzlockes are a way to make the somewhat easy Pokémon games harder. There is also the harder hardcore nuzlocke. But I have made a variation of the hardcore nuzlocke ruleset, it is dubbed: the Hypercore Nuzlocke.
So what are the rules?
-If a Pokémon faints, it is unusable
-First Pokémon you find in a route is your encounter
-Set Mode
-No non-held items in Battle
-No weather setting moves or abilities (if a Mon has a weather setting ability I will change it to Keen Eye)
-1 Encounter in Between every Gym (Elite 4 has 4 extra encounters)
-Your team's Pokémon count must match the gym leader's
-Level cap is (Gym Leader's Ace Level - x/2 Rounded Down, where x is the number of Gym Badges)
-(Optional) Due to the difficulty of this challenge, you are allowed to use a save modification program to give your Pokémon Optimal EVs, IVs, and Natures and to evolve trade evolution mons and friendship evolution mons (and stone evolutions if the stone is hard to access)

(I am doing this because I am NOT gonna face a team full of Level 58-62s with 30 IVs across all stats using a team of level 54s-57s that have random IVs, Natures, and EVs)
I will be doing this Challenge in Pokémon Platinum.
Day 0: Level Cap is 14
I have already played up to the point to get my first encounter, a Starly. As for my Starter. I picked Turtwig because it's type hits most of the gym leaders' teams super effectively more than the other starters.
